Reference: Matthew 25:1-13

    To understand the truth of the parable ofthe virgins, we must look at the preceeding chapter of Matthew 24 where Christgives us warning of his coming to this earth the second time. Within thischapter we find many illustrations of how the people would be unaware ofChrist's coming. Jesus gives ample illustrations of his parables about the endof the world when he would be coming back to this earth but the parable revealsthat many people would be caught unprepared at this great event when it takesplace. If we will look at the parable of the ten virgins we can see that Christwas yet revealing that people would be caught unaware of his coming and hedescribed them as being like five wise and five foolish virgins. This is why hedescribed the people at his coming as being either wise or foolish. The foolishvirgins are those that thought they were ready when actually they were not.These foolish virgins believed on Christ, but they failed to have the oil intheir vessels. The wise virgins, as we can see, had the oil in their vessels aswell as having their lamps. The parable of the virgins is about those who had the oil in theirvessels and of those who did not. The foolish thought they had the oil but whenit came lamp trimming time they found out that they did not have any oil intheir vessels. We must understand what the oil is and what the vessels is inorder to know that we possess it. The wise took their lamps and they also tookoil in their vessels, but the foolish virgins did not take oil along with themin them in their vessels. When the bridgroom came the wise went into themarriage supper, but the foolish virgins did not enter in because they had nooil in their vessels. The five wise virgins were considered to be wise becausethey knew the knowledge of the truth that the gospel reveals but the foolishwas void of the truth. To be wise means that you have come to the knowledge ofthe truth that the gospel reveals. The foolish were foolish because they didnot have enough zeal and love for the word of God that would have set them freefrom the power of sin. We are told in Psalms19:7 that the law of the Lord isperfect converting the soul: the testimony of the Lord is sure making WISE thesimple...  The testimony of the Lord ishis truth revealed in the gospel. The knowledge of the truth revealed in thegospel will make you wise unto salvation as Paul states in II Timothy 3:16-17.The foolish virgins are void of the truth but yet confess to be children ofGod. Their confession of Christ is the lamp they had, but they were void of thetruth that the gospel contains.
